Forum: Mikrocontroller und Digitale Elektronik mit mega644 eien Tiny2313 programmieren


von vinne (Gast)


Lesenswert?

Hey,
ich habe einen ATMega644 den ich über eine RS232 programmiere, nun 
möchte ich mir einen usb programmer basteln(mit einem AtTiny2313). nun 
würde ich auf den frischen Tiny gern einen Bootloader installieren(*.hex 
ist schon fertig), natürlich mit dem Mega.

gibt es ein fertiges programm was ich nur noch auf den Mega anpassen 
muss um den Tiny damit zu programmieren? bitte helft mir ;-)

mfg vinne

von Stefan B. (stefan) Benutzerseite


Lesenswert?

Grundsätzlich halte ich das für machbar.

Allerdings kenne ich keine 100% fertige Lösung, sondern du müsstest 
selbst noch etwas Anpassarbeit reinstecken. Es ist bestimmt kein Projekt 
für einen absoluten Anfänger.

Ausgangspunkt für deine Recherchen wäre das MEGA-ISP Projekt für die 
Arduinos. Bei diesem Projekt wird die Arduino-Hardware per spezieller 
Firmware in einen ISP-Programmer umfunktioniert.

Deine Aufgaben wären die Firmware vom Atmega168 (Arduino) auf den 
Atmega644 umzuschreiben und den entsprechenden Hardwareanschluss 
aufzubauen.

Die Firmware MEGA-ISP findest du unter 
http://code.google.com/p/mega-isp/

Wie die Adruino-Adapterplatine (§Arduino ISP Shield") aussieht findest 
du unter http://drug123.org.ua/mega-isp-shield/

von Jobst M. (jobstens-de)


Lesenswert?

Ich programmiere meine ATmegas und AT89er mit einem AT89S52. Dem schicke 
ich direkt ein HEX-File via RS232.
Ein FT232 davor würde dann auch USB zur Verfügung stellen. Ein anderer 
Controller sollte auch kein Problem darstellen.

Gruß

Jobst

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.